Morning everyone.
----------------------------------------Nice clear coolish sunny day today. The peacocks are surprisingly quiet and the cats are lying on the grass sunning themselves. Up until fairly recently we have had a family of 4 Rheas (a flightless bird oof the ostrich family) living and roaming free in the condominium. In the past they have raised chicks but the population has never seemed to exceed 4 birds. Now, in the past couple of months, two of them have met violent deaths. One was killed while sitting on eggs (four of which have been subsequently hatched) and the other was killed yesterday by what appears to be a heavy blow (car?). This is rather worrying as the Rheas bother no one but keep the insect and snake populations down. Investigation is in progress!
